use crate::diff::{compute_text_diff, opt_str_eq, tags_eq_unordered, DiffOp, TextDiffSummary};
use crate::resource::EmailTemplate;
use std::collections::BTreeMap;
pub type EmailTemplateIdIndex = BTreeMap<String, String>;
#[derive(Debug, Clone)]
pub struct EmailTemplateDiff {
pub name: String,
pub op: DiffOp<EmailTemplate>,
pub subject_changed: bool,
pub body_html_diff: Option<TextDiffSummary>,
pub body_plaintext_diff: Option<TextDiffSummary>,
pub metadata_changed: bool,
pub orphan: bool,
}
impl EmailTemplateDiff {
pub fn has_changes(&self) -> bool {
self.op.is_change()
|| self.subject_changed
|| self.body_html_diff.is_some()
|| self.body_plaintext_diff.is_some()
|| self.metadata_changed
|| self.orphan
}
pub fn is_orphan(&self) -> bool {
self.orphan
}
pub fn orphan(name: impl Into<String>) -> Self {
Self {
name: name.into(),
op: DiffOp::Unchanged,
subject_changed: false,
body_html_diff: None,
body_plaintext_diff: None,
metadata_changed: false,
orphan: true,
}
}
}
pub fn diff(
local: Option<&EmailTemplate>,
remote: Option<&EmailTemplate>,
) -> Option<EmailTemplateDiff> {
match (local, remote) {
(None, None) => None,
(Some(l), None) => Some(EmailTemplateDiff {
name: l.name.clone(),
op: DiffOp::Added(l.clone()),
subject_changed: false,
body_html_diff: None,
body_plaintext_diff: None,
metadata_changed: false,
orphan: false,
}),
(None, Some(r)) => Some(EmailTemplateDiff::orphan(&r.name)),
(Some(l), Some(r)) => {
if syncable_eq(l, r) {
Some(EmailTemplateDiff {
name: l.name.clone(),
op: DiffOp::Unchanged,
subject_changed: false,
body_html_diff: None,
body_plaintext_diff: None,
metadata_changed: false,
orphan: false,
})
} else {
let subject_changed = l.subject != r.subject;
let body_html_diff = if l.body_html != r.body_html {
Some(compute_text_diff(&r.body_html, &l.body_html))
} else {
None
};
let body_plaintext_diff = if l.body_plaintext != r.body_plaintext {
Some(compute_text_diff(&r.body_plaintext, &l.body_plaintext))
} else {
None
};
let metadata_changed = !metadata_eq(l, r);
Some(EmailTemplateDiff {
name: l.name.clone(),
op: DiffOp::Modified {
from: r.clone(),
to: l.clone(),
},
subject_changed,
body_html_diff,
body_plaintext_diff,
metadata_changed,
orphan: false,
})
}
}
}
}
fn syncable_eq(a: &EmailTemplate, b: &EmailTemplate) -> bool {
a.name == b.name
&& a.subject == b.subject
&& a.body_html == b.body_html
&& a.body_plaintext == b.body_plaintext
&& opt_str_eq(&a.preheader, &b.preheader)
&& a.should_inline_css == b.should_inline_css
&& tags_eq_unordered(&a.tags, &b.tags)
}
fn metadata_eq(a: &EmailTemplate, b: &EmailTemplate) -> bool {
opt_str_eq(&a.preheader, &b.preheader)
&& a.should_inline_css == b.should_inline_css
&& tags_eq_unordered(&a.tags, &b.tags)
}
